250,000 KM Needed To Complete Construction of Residential Building in Sokolac

Published: May 11, 2013
Share
SHARE

8For the construction of a residential building with 17 individual units in the area of Sokolac, which began 2 years ago, an additional 250.000 KM is necessary, said the Head of the Department of Town Planning, Housing and Municipal Affairs in Sokolac municipality Milomir Rajić and according to RTV East Sarajevo.

The relevant Ministry will allocate the funds for Refugees and Displaced Persons and the Return Fund.

“We have some indication that municipality Sokolac will receive funds for the construction for another residential building with 52 apartments. Thus, the status of people in alternative and collective accommodation will be resolved in Sokolac municipality above all, and then for social cases’’, said Rajić.

If the project to build 52 apartments for refugees and displaced peoples is realized in Sokolac, the issue of social vulnerable peoples would definitely be resolved.
